WHEREAS, a petition has been filed with the City Commission of the City of Port Angeles showing that a certain alley and cer- tain portions of certain streets and alleys in Blocks One (1) and Four (4) of Cain's Subdivision of Suburban Lot Twenty -one (21) of the United States Government Townsite of Port Angeles, Clallam .County, Washington lie wholly within and abut entirely upon prop- erty either owned by the City of Port Angeles or used and occupied • by said City for public park purposes, and that said streets and I alleys are not now opened to public travel or improved and will not iin the foreseeable future be so improved and opened to public `travel, and that it is in the public interest that such streets and alleys be vacated and devoted to public park and playfield purposes, and that there is no privately owned property abutting upon such streets and alleys so sought to be vacated; and WHEREAS, a resolution fixing time for a hearing on said petition has been passed by the City Commission and notice of such hearing has been given in the manner provided by law, and said hear- ing has been held, and no objections or protests to such vacation have been filed or received; now, therefore, BE IT ORDAINED BY THE CITY COMI1ISSIOI OF 'ME CITY OF PORT ANGELES AS FOLLO -uvS : Section 1. Section 2. That the City of Port Angeles specifically re- serves the right to enter upon the streets and alleys herein va- 'cated for the purpose of constructing, erecting or laying sewers, water mains, utility poles or any and all other public utilities which it may determine necessary or proper to lay, construct, erect or place in, over or upon said alley and portions of streets and alleys so vacated, together with the right of ingress and egress for such purpose and for the purpose of maintaining, servicing or reconstructing any such utilities, together with any easements that may be necessary, proper or convenient for the purposes expressed in this section. Section 3. This ordinance shall be in full force and effect thirty (30) days from and after its final passage, approval and publication as provided by law.
